Exeter Chiefs bounced back from last week's Champions Cup disappointment with a dominant win over Wasps that was spearheaded by Stuart Hogg.
The Devon side showed that they are still the premier side in the Gallagher Premiership after a thumping 43-13 win over their Midlands counterparts.
After this performance, Stuart Hogg has the Lions 15 jersey nailed down - and it already has a number of South African pundits and fans alike shaking in their boots.
Stuart Hogg kicked on in this match following the half-time interval - capitalising on some tired Wasps legs. This will no doubt make him a lethal attacking threat against the Boks who haven't played rugby for almost two years.
